Output 621acdff9d7389ed86bb667baf7f61b14d64b1669e8666a22a2780208f5d6e40:0

value
2030052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17e69055dd610d2b6ffda20dfa04b5655d996dc3 OP_EQUAL
address
33sPfowskKznazRnZVc8C1D5F39d5UCrg8
transaction
621acdff9d7389ed86bb667baf7f61b14d64b1669e8666a22a2780208f5d6e40
confirmations
389586
spent
true